SPC (Statistical Process Control) is one of the most useful statistical tools for monitoring manufacturing processes. SPC helps manufacturers to understand the quality and efficiency of production, identify problems in processes early on, and predict future issues. It’s a key component of continuous improvement in manufacturing. SPC is based on the idea of “predicting failures” by using statistical data. In a fast-paced manufacturing organization, every product or process requires careful control in order to keep costs and quality levels under control. With SPC, the focus of control is on production processes to achieve optimal quality and quantity levels. It is a system that uses the principles of quality control and lean manufacturing to optimize manufacturing processes. In a simple language, SPC is a process to measure and improve performance by monitoring and improving the performance of the manufacturing processes.
